Default VB code for column fill matching weekends

This will be easy for a VB coder: I have a row with calender dates across
about 100 days (cells E:DV). I want the colums representing weekends to be
autofilled and remain unaffected by subsequent conditional formatting (or vb
code). Then (this is the subsequent part) rows below must be filled between
date ranges obtained from cells from columns, say C and D. Columns C being a
start date and D an end date. Note I have used the WORKDAY FUNCTION to
identify weekends through numbers 1 - 7, if that would help)
